The Enigmatic World of Penis Envy Mushrooms
Penis Envy mushrooms, the legendary variety within the copyright fungal realm, have long been shrouded in secrecy. Cultivated primarily in controlled environments, these potent specimens are known for their intense effects, often described as a spiritual journey into the depths of mind. Their unique morphology, characterized by elongated, phallic-shaped caps, has contributed to their mythologized status. While their recreational use remains a controversial topic, the scientific community continues to investigate the potential medicinal properties of Penis Envy mushrooms.
